Un.e conjoint.e

Definition

Un.e conjoint.e refers to a spouse or partner in a marriage or civil union. It is the person with whom someone is legally and officially joined in a committed relationship.

Related terms

Le mari / La femme: This term refers to the husband or wife in a marriage. They are legally bound to their spouse through marriage.

L'époux / L'épouse: This term also means husband or wife, but it emphasizes the marital status rather than the gender-specific roles.

Le compagnon / La compagne: This term refers to a partner in an unmarried relationship. While not legally bound, they share a committed partnership similar to un.e conjoint.e.
